Page 1 of 1
ขอสูตรแสดงค่าตามเงื่อนไข ครับ
Posted: Wed Apr 08, 2015 8:03 pm
by waskubchan
"ปัญหา : คิดสูตรไม่ออก
ต้องการ :
1.ต้องการนำค่าใน Column D Sheet February มาไว้ที่ Column E Sheet January
เงื่อนไข คือ Column A,B,C Sheet January ต้องเหมือนกันกับ Column A,B,C Sheet February ถึงจะแสดงค่าใน Column E
Re: ขอสูตรแสดงค่าตามเงื่อนไข ครับ
Posted: Wed Apr 08, 2015 8:21 pm
by snasui

เซลล์ F2 คีย์สูตร
=SUMIFS(February!$D$2:$D$1164,February!$A$2:$A$1164,A2,February!$B$2:$B$1164,B2,February!$C$2:$C$1164,C2)
Enter > Copy ลงด้านล่าง
Re: ขอสูตรแสดงค่าตามเงื่อนไข ครับ
Posted: Thu Apr 09, 2015 8:38 am
by waskubchan
ลองสูตรแล้วตอนนี้ทำงานง่ายขึ้นครับน้ำตาจะไหลพึ่งหัดใช้สูตรนี้ ส่วนใหญ่ใช้แต่ VLOOKUP
ขอบคุณมากครับ
Re: ขอสูตรแสดงค่าตามเงื่อนไข ครับ
Posted: Thu Apr 09, 2015 6:10 pm
by waskubchan
พบปัญหา ดังนี้
ถ้าเดือน Feb มีข้อมูล มากกว่าเดือน Jan จะมีข้อมูลหายไปหนึ่งบรรทัด
จนปัญญาเลยครับ รบกวนขอสูตรเพิ่มเติมครับ
Re: ขอสูตรแสดงค่าตามเงื่อนไข ครับ
Posted: Thu Apr 09, 2015 6:43 pm
by snasui

ควรอธิบายว่าต้องการจะทำอะไร ปัญหาคืออะไร การที่บอกว่าข้อมูลเดือนไหนมากกว่าเดือนไหนแล้วจะให้แสดงข้อมูลตามเดือนไหนมันต้องมีที่มาว่าจะทำอะไรจึงต้องการให้แสดงผลเช่นนั้นเช่นนี้
จากข้อมูลที่แนบมานั้น ข้อมูลควรวางเรียงลงไปด้านล่าง ไม่ใช่เรียงไปด้านขวาครับ
เปิดอีก 1 คอลัมน์เพื่อระบุว่าเป็นเดือนใดแล้วเรียงข้อมูลต่อกันไปด้านล่าง หากต้องการนำเฉพาะค่าที่ไม่ซ้ำมาแสดงสามารถจะใช้สูตรหรือเข้าเมนู Data > Remove Duplicates เข้ามาช่วยได้ ลองทำข้อมูลมาใหม่ให้เรียงลงไปด้านล่าง แต่หากต้องการวางข้อมูลเหมือนเดิม และต้องการผลตามที่ถามมา ต้องใช้ VBA เข้ามาจัดการ ให้เขียนมาก่อนตามกฎการใช้บอร์ดข้อ 5 ด้านบน ติดตรงไหนแล้วค่อยถามกันต่อ
Re: ขอสูตรแสดงค่าตามเงื่อนไข ครับ
Posted: Thu Apr 09, 2015 7:45 pm
by waskubchan

ขอบคุณมากครับ
คิดออกเลยครับคราวนี้

Re: ขอสูตรแสดงค่าตามเงื่อนไข ครับ
Posted: Thu Apr 09, 2015 9:05 pm
by snasui

หมายถึงหาคำตอบได้เองแล้วใช่ไหมครับ
หากยังไม่ได้ ่ช่วยอธิบายมาว่าต้องการคำตอบที่ชีทไหน เซลล์ไหน ด้วยเงื่อนไขใด ยกตัวอย่างคำตอบมาด้วยสักสองสามตัวอย่างว่าเป็นค่าใดบ้าง ไม่ใช่แนบมาเฉย ๆ หากเขียนไว้แล้วสามารถ Copy จากไฟล์เก่ามาได้ไม่จำเป็นต้องเขียนขึ้นใหม่ครับ
อ่านด้านล่างนี้ซ้ำอีกครั้งครับ
snasui wrote:ควรอธิบายว่าต้องการจะทำอะไร ปัญหาคืออะไร การที่บอกว่าข้อมูลเดือนไหนมากกว่าเดือนไหนแล้วจะให้แสดงข้อมูลตามเดือนไหนมันต้องมีที่มาว่าจะทำอะไรจึงต้องการให้แสดงผลเช่นนั้นเช่นนี้
Re: ขอสูตรแสดงค่าตามเงื่อนไข ครับ
Posted: Fri Apr 10, 2015 8:24 am
by waskubchan
snasui wrote:เปิดอีก 1 คอลัมน์เพื่อระบุว่าเป็นเดือนใดแล้วเรียงข้อมูลต่อกันไปด้านล่าง
ได้คำตอบที่ต้องการเรียบร้อยครับ เปิดอีก 1 คอลัมน์เพื่อระบุว่าเป็นเดือน แล้วใช้วิธีการประยุกต์นำ Pivot เข้ามาช่วยครับ
ขอบคุณมากที่คอยแนะนำกันมาตลอดครับ หากมีอะไรผิดกฎการใช้บอร์ด ต้องอภัยมา ณ ตรงนี้ด้วยครับ